How you’ll contribute
A Credentialing Support Services Specialist who excels in this role:
Process initial appointments, reappointments, and privileging applications for physicians and advanced practice providers in accordance with Medical Staff Bylaws, accreditation standards, and organizational policies.
Perform comprehensive primary source verification of licensure, education, training, board certification, work history, professional references, malpractice coverage, sanctions, and other credentialing requirements.
Prepare credentialing files for review by Medical Staff Services leadership, credentialing committees, Medical Executive Committees, and Governing Boards.
Maintain provider credentialing records within MD-Staff and other credentialing systems while ensuring accuracy and regulatory compliance.
Collaborate closely with Medical Staff Professionals, providers, facility leadership, and department stakeholders to obtain required documentation and resolve credentialing deficiencies.
Monitor provider expirables, including licenses, DEA registrations, board certifications, malpractice insurance, and other required credentials to ensure ongoing compliance.
Support privileging activities, including processing delineation of privileges forms and maintaining provider privilege records.
Ensure compliance with Joint Commission, CMS, NCQA, state regulatory requirements, and Medical Staff Bylaws.
Manage multiple credentialing files simultaneously while meeting established turnaround times and service level expectations.
Participate in quality assurance activities, audits, and process improvement initiatives to support credentialing accuracy and operational effectiveness.
